Fury over affair scene in new season of Netflix’s The Crown
Just weeks after the Queen was buried, the Netflix series is set to air a controversial storyline described as “fiction”, and in "bad taste”.

Netflix is to show Prince Philip pursuing an affair in The Crown – just weeks after the Queen’s funeral.
He will be shown in intimate scenes with close friend Penny Knatchbull, reports The Sun.
The storyline comes just weeks after the Queen was laid to rest beside her husband in Windsor.
It’s understood Netflix considered stalling the release of the fifth series, but has decided it will go ahead on November 9 as planned.
Viewers will see the Duke of Edinburgh, who died 18 months ago, pursuing an affair with high society beauty Penny, now the Countess Mountbatten of Burma (now known as Myanmar), 69.
They are seen touching hands as he divulges details of his marriage.

It infuriated royal experts, including the Queen’s former press secretary, Dickie Arbiter.
He said: “Coming just weeks after the nation laid Her Majesty to rest next to Prince Philip, this is very distasteful and, quite frankly, cruel rubbish.
“The truth is that Penny was a long-time friend of the whole family. Netflix are not interested in people’s feelings.”
Majesty magazine editor Ingrid Seward added: “It’s in exceedingly bad taste.
“This is fiction. There’s no way in a million years he’d discuss his marriage with anybody. The royals probably won’t watch it for their own sanity.”
One episode sees Philip, played by Jonathan Pryce, 75, teaching carriage-riding to Penny, played by Natascha McElhone, 52.
He tells her his marriage has its “problems” as they have “grown in separate directions”.
Philip was close friends with Penny, particularly after 1991 when her daughter Leonora, 5, died of kidney cancer. Penny attended the Queen’s and Philip’s funerals.
He has been portrayed as a flirt in previous episodes of The Crown.
The penultimate series touches on Charles and Andrew’s marital splits, and Diana’s Panorama interview.
